BOE Fisher Sees Risk of Recession, Deflation: Bloomberg TV Posted: LONDON (MNI) – There is a significant risk of the UK slipping back into recession and this quarter’s growth is likely to come in near flat, Bank of England Executive Director Markets Paul Fisher has said. Fisher told Bloomberg TV that the Monetary Policy Committee’s decision to relaunch quantitative should boost confidence and reduce that [...] |

UK Osborne: UK Won’t Directly Contribute To Euro Zone Bailout Posted: LONDON (MNI) – UK Chancellor of the Exchequer George Osborne said Thursday that the UK will not directly contribute to eurozone bailout funds but acknowled that the crisis will continue to draw strength out of the UK’s already wheezing economic recovery. “We’re very clear: we will not be contributing directly to the special purpose vehicle,” [...] |

Germany: Saxony Oct CPI +0.2% M/M; Above Pan-German F-cast Posted: Saxony CPI October: +0.2% m/m, +2.7% y/y September: +0.3% m/m, +2.6% y/y — Pan-German CPI MNI median forecast: +0.1% m/m, +2.6% y/y MNI forecast range: -0.1% to +0.1% m/m September: +0.1% m/m, +2.6% y/y — BERLIN (MNI)- Consumer prices in the eastern German state of Saxony rose 0.2% in October, lifting the annual inflation rate [...] |
